What’s the Recommended Duration for First-Time Visitors?


For first-time visitors, spending at least 4 to 5 days at Disney World is ideal. This timeframe allows you to explore the four main theme parks—Magic Kingdom, Epcot, Disney's Hollywood Studios, and Disney's Animal Kingdom—without feeling rushed. Each park is packed with attractions, shows, and dining options, making it crucial to allocate enough time to experience the highlights.

Maximizing Your Disney Days

Maximizing Your Disney Days

If you have the flexibility, consider extending your stay to 7 days. This allows you to revisit your favorite parks or slots for a day of rest or resort enjoyment. Multi-day tickets make this experience more economical, and you can spread out the adventure to avoid burnout.



How Do Special Events Affect Your Visit Duration?


This question often arises, especially during peak seasons or holidays. If you're visiting during special events like Halloween or the holiday season, plan for a minimum of 5-7 days. Celebratory activities and limited-time attractions are abundant during these times, enriching your Disney experience.

Practical Tips for Planning Your Days at Disney World

Practical Tips for Planning Your Days at Disney World

To make the most of your Disney experience, it’s wise to create a flexible itinerary based on park hours, crowd levels, and personal preferences. Utilize Disney's Genie+ service to skip long queues and maximize your time on fabulous rides.



What’s the Best Strategy for Visiting Multiple Parks?


Park hopping is a great way to cover more ground, but it requires precise planning. If you intend to visit multiple parks in a day, ensure you allocate at least half a day to each park, allowing travel time between the parks. A 5-day trip could allow for some park hopping, making it essential to check park availability before you go.
